Analysis

The most recent figure for barley — crop residues in Ethiopia is 0.848 kt, measured in 2050. That is the highest value across all 33 years on record.

Over the whole period, barley — crop residues in Ethiopia peaked at 0.848 kt in 2050 and was at its lowest, 0.1811 kt, in 1993.

Ethiopia ranks 14th of 106 countries on this measure, in the top quarter.

The long-run direction has been consistently rising across the 33 years of available data.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
